Daniel Ricciardo says he is ready for another 'interesting' race in Azerbaijan having been on the opposite ends of luck and misfortune at the venue.
The Renault driver has taken race victory around the Baku City street circuit however last year he and then-Red Bull teammate Max Verstappen came to blows in a highly eventful race.
Ahead of the 2019 race, Ricciardo says that the circuit offers a challenge and feel like no other on the F1 calendar and that Formula 1 should look at replicating some of its features at future circuits.
Baku is a unique circuit, different to other street circuits we race on, because there are a lot of places to overtake," he explained in his Renault team preview.
"Baku has been interesting for me; I’ve had high points, like the crazy win in 2017, and also some low points like last season.
"2017 was a wild race, it was like we were karting and all of us were kids again. There are some things in Baku, which future circuits could replicate.
"The long, winding straight lends itself to massive slip-streaming and close racing. It’s a low downforce setting on the car, making it a low grip circuit."
